摘 要:无线传感器网络(Wireless Sensor Network, WSN)节点规模大、部署场合多样,现场更新较为困难。为实现无线传感器的远程灵活配置,同时满足其低成本、低功耗要求,提出一种基于现场可编程门阵列(Field Programmable Gate Arrays, FPGA)的远程可重构无线传感器设计方法。该方法在ZigBee网络基础上自定义远程访问协议和无线上传算法,并通过XBee模块进行远程通信;无需外部控制芯片或内部软核处理器,直接将接收到的配置信息通过FPGA传感器内部顶层状态机和ICAPE2原语写入FLASH配置空间,经多重校验后启动重构命令完成无线传感器节点的远程更新。实验针对6个传感器节点进行远程更新验证,结果表明,该方法相比于同类FPGA远程重构方法具有更低的功耗和更少的资源消耗,适用于大规模WSN节点的远程更新配置。Wireless Sensor Network(WSN)has a large scale of nodes and diverse deployment scenarios,and on-site updates are difficult.In order to realize the remote and flexible configuration of wireless sensors,while meeting their low-cost and low-power requirements,an FPGA-based remote reconfigurable wireless sensor design method is proposed.This method customizes the remote access protocol and wireless upload algorithm on the basis of the ZigBee network,and performs remote communication through the XBee module;no external control chip or internal soft-core processor is required,and the received configuration information is directly written into the FLASH configuration space through the top-level state machine and ICAPE2 primitives inside the FPGA sensor.After multiple verifications,start the reconstruction command to complete the remote update of the wireless sensor node.The experiment performed remote update verification on six sensor nodes.The results show that this method has lower power consumption and less resource consumption than that of similar FPGA remote reconstruction methods,and is suitable for remote update configuration of large-scale WSN nodes.
